Path planning for planar articulated robots using configuration spaces and compliant motion

This paper presents a path planning algorithm for an articulated planar robot with a static obstacle. The algorithm selects a robot part, finds a path to its goal configuration by systematic configuration space search, drags the entire robot along the path using compliant motion, and repeats the cycle until every robot part reaches its goal. Motion Planning for Highly Constrained Spaces

We introduce a sampling-based motion planning method that automatically adapts to the difficulties caused by thin regions in the free space (not necessarily narrow corridors). These problems arise frequently in settings such as closedchain manipulators, humanoid motion planning, and generally any time bodies are in contact or maintain close proximity with each other.
